How many quarter [UK] in 1 kilo g? The answer is 0.078736522208885. We assume you are converting between quarter [UK] and kilogram. You can view more details on each measurement unit: quarter [UK] or kilo g The SI base unit for mass is the kilogram. 1 quarter [UK] is equal to 12.70058636 kilogram.
